
Are Martin Holm
Are Martin Holm is a prominent Norwegian physician and professor specializing in lung medicine. He serves as the head of the Lung Department at Rikshospitalet, where he is involved in the treatment and management of patients with complex lung conditions. Recently, he has been in the news for his role in the ongoing preparations for a potential lung transplant for Crown Princess Mette-Marit, who has been suffering from severe lung disease. Holm's expertise and guidance are crucial as the royal family navigates this challenging health journey.
